Narmada Valley FC Clinches Inspire Cup Title in U-17 Girls Football Showdown

Narmada Valley FC won the Inspire Cup, beating Magan Singh Rajvi FC 2-1 in the final. The U-17 girls football event had 14 teams and 252 players from across India.

China and EU Reach Deal on Chinese Electric Vehicle Exports with Minimum Pricing Guidelines

China and the European Union have agreed on new rules for Chinese electric vehicle exports. The EU will set minimum prices for these cars. The deal follows EU tariffs on Chinese EVs imposed in 2024 over subsidy concerns.

Sankranti Brahmotsavams Kicks Off at Srisailam Temple with Grand Rituals

The seven-day Sankranti Brahmotsavams started on January 12 at the Sri Bhramaramba Mallikarjuna Swamy temple in Srisailam. Devotees witness special pujas and Dhwajarohanam inviting deities until January 18.

Canada Warns Citizens to Avoid Travel to Iran, Venezuela, South Sudan; Cautions on India

Canada's latest travel advisory urges its citizens to avoid travel to Iran, Venezuela, South Sudan, Yemen, and others due to violence and instability. India is marked for high caution citing terrorist threats.

Dubai’s Palm Monorail Suspended Indefinitely for Essential Maintenance

Dubai’s famous Palm Monorail has stopped running indefinitely due to needed station maintenance. No reopening date is given. Visitors now rely on taxis, buses, and other transport to visit Palm Jumeirah.

Congress to Stage Day-Night Protest Against MGNREGA Replacement on Jan 13-14

Congress is set to hold a day-night protest at Lok Bhavan on January 13-14 against the Centre’s move to replace MGNREGA with the VB-G RAM G law. Key leaders like K.C. Venugopal and Sunny Joseph will lead the demonstration as part of a 45-day nationwide agitation.

Krishna Police Rescue Kidnapped Children, Arrest Three in Trafficking Ring Bust

Krishna district police arrested three and rescued two girls and a boy from a child trafficking gang. The kids were sold as labourers to duck rearers in Nandyal district. Police continue hunt for one more accused.

Multiple Vervet Monkeys Roaming Free in St Louis After 4-Day Search

Several vervet monkeys are on the loose in St Louis since Thursday. Officials don’t know where they came from and warn residents to stay away. Despite patrols, the monkeys remain at large near O’Fallon Park.
